Q: Is 80,366,870 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 80,366,870 is not a prime number.

Why is 80,366,870 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 80366870 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 127 254 635 1,270 63,281 126,562 316,405 632,810 8,036,687 16,073,374 40,183,435 and 80,366,870, with no remainder.

Since 80,366,870 cannot be divided by just 1 and 80,366,870, it is not a prime number.
